Historical Bitcoin Price Milestones

Several key historical events have shaped Bitcoin’s price trajectory over the years.

  • 2013: Bitcoin hit $1,000 for the first time, generating massive media coverage and public interest.
  • 2017: The peak of the previous bull run saw Bitcoin reach nearly $20,000, leading to a surge in new investors entering the market.
  • 2018: A drastic downturn followed, with Bitcoin’s price plummeting to below $3,000, causing many investors to exit the market.

A timeline of these major price changes reveals the causes behind them, including increased adoption, regulatory scrutiny, and market speculation.

Bitcoin Price Prediction Models

Various models exist for predicting Bitcoin prices, ranging from technical analysis to fundamental analysis. Technical analysis focuses on price movements and historical data, utilizing indicators such as moving averages and Relative Strength Index (RSI) to forecast short-term trends. Conversely, fundamental analysis considers external factors such as regulatory changes, economic events, and technological developments that could influence Bitcoin’s value.The effectiveness of these prediction approaches varies.

Technical analysis tends to be more reliable for short-term trades, while fundamental analysis provides a broader understanding suitable for long-term investment strategies. A blend of both can often yield the best results.Traders can utilize numerous tools and resources for Bitcoin price prediction, including:

  • TradingView for charting tools and price analysis.
  • CoinMarketCap for market capitalization and trading volumes.
  • Glassnode for on-chain data analytics.

Impact of Regulatory News on Bitcoin Price

Regulatory developments have a profound impact on Bitcoin pricing. Recent regulatory news has introduced both challenges and opportunities for the cryptocurrency market. For instance, announcements of stricter regulations typically lead to price drops as investors reevaluate the risk associated with holding Bitcoin.Notable examples include:

  • China’s crackdown on cryptocurrency mining, which led to a significant decrease in Bitcoin’s value in mid-2021.
  • El Salvador’s adoption of Bitcoin as legal tender, which caused a temporary spike in prices.

The Role of Institutional Investors

Institutional investment is reshaping the landscape of Bitcoin pricing. As prominent financial entities enter the cryptocurrency space, their influence on market dynamics grows. Institutional investors bring significant capital and credibility, leading to increased interest and investment in Bitcoin.Over the years, institutional investment trends have shown a steady increase, with firms diversifying their portfolios to include Bitcoin. This trend has been marked by significant investments from hedge funds, pension funds, and publicly traded companies.Prominent institutions investing in Bitcoin include:

MicroStrategy

Accumulated significant Bitcoin holdings as part of its treasury strategy.

Tesla

Made headlines with its Bitcoin purchase and later acceptance for vehicle payments.

Grayscale

Offers Bitcoin investment products that attract institutional capital.
